Ashville hadn't done well against Etowah recently (they were 0-5 in their previous five matchups), but they didn't let the past get in their way on Friday. The Bulldogs came out on top against the Blue Devils by a score of 27-19. For the Bulldogs, this counts as revenge for the 48-6 win the Blue Devils walked away with the last time they faced one another back in September of 2024.
Multiple players turned in solid performances to lead Ashville to victory, but perhaps none more so than Jb Potter, who threw for 304 yards and four touchdowns while picking up 14.5 yards per attempt, and also rushed for 104 yards. Potter didn't just play on offense: he also forced one fumble and made three total tackles. Jrey Colley also helped with two TDs in total.
Ashville's victory ended a four-game drought at home dating back to last season and bumped them up to 3-1. As for Etowah, they are on a four-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 0-4.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. Ashville will host Decatur Heritage Christian Academy at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. As for Etowah, they will welcome Southside at 7:00 p.m. on Friday.
